| Goals | Understanding the structure of Turkish and basic grammatical features, comprehending the texts as required, expanding the vocabulary of students. |
| Course Content | Definition and characteristics of language, classification of world languages, the place and importance of Turkish language among world languages, the main aspects of Turkish language in terms of structure. Historical development of Turkish written language, definition of speech and writing language,, dialect and mouth characteristics. Basic grammar rules. Correct sentence formation and nice speech, using the dictionary, choosing the true meaning of words found in the dictionary: Book review technique, structure of words, construction and suffixes, word analysis. |
